[QUOTE="RF2044, post: 1193535, member: 40"] As a Miami fan, I was against the Tannehill draft selection. At the time, he seemed like the third best QB in a draft with two "sure things" at QB in Luck / RGIII [and obviously, Griffin's status is still uncertain]. I thought it was a reach at the time, taken by a team desperate for a starting QB. Instead, he's looked quite capable from the beginning. He lacked weapons his first year, but despite the natural growing pains / rough patches that you describe, in the main he accorded himself well. Started out great last year [again, without a great running game or tons of receiving talent], but the season got derailed by the OL issues / scandal around mid-season, and he got sacked a TON over the second half of the year. Amazingly, the team somehow rallied and nearly made the playoffs... only to completely sh-t the bed the last two games. This year, with an upgraded receiving corps and an improved OL, to say nothing of a new offensive concept, Tannehill looks great. I'm not sure that he's elite in the sense that Rogers, Brees, Brady, are elite--but there is no doubt in my mind that he can be a top 10 QB in this league. Especially as they continue to add pieces of the puzzle around what is shaping up to be a good offense. Sky's the limit from here on out with Tannehill. And I understand the Bills fans' pain all too well--because post-Marino, we went through about 23 ineffectual starting QBs, always trying to catch lightning in a bottle with some washed up veteran. It is a much different situation when you go into a season or a draft knowing that your QB situation is solid, and that you can expect above average play instead of desperately turning over every rock in search of a serviceable alternative.
